Where can I get a barista certification?

Where can I get a barista certification?

Barista Certification Examination Location

In order to become a qualified barista, in addition to having relevant knowledge and skills, you also need to prove your professional level by obtaining a barista qualification certificate. Here are a few places where you can obtain a barista qualification certificate.

1. Coffee School


Many cities have specialized coffee schools that offer various levels and types of training courses and can issue barista qualifications of corresponding levels. In these schools, you will receive systematic and comprehensive training, including theoretical knowledge, practical operations, etc. By participating in these training courses and successfully completing the exams, you will have the opportunity to obtain a highly recognized and authoritative barista qualification certificate.

2. Coffee Association

Many countries or regions have associations or organizations dedicated to managing and promoting the development of the coffee industry. These organizations usually hold various coffee-related events and competitions on a regular basis, and provide barista qualification certifications of corresponding levels. By participating in these events and exams, you can not only learn the latest coffee knowledge and techniques, but also communicate and interact with other baristas to broaden your horizons.


3. Coffee Brand Company

Some well-known coffee brand companies also provide their own internal training courses and issue barista qualification certificates of corresponding levels. This method is usually suitable for people who already work in the brand company or intend to join the company. By participating in these training courses and passing the exams, you will obtain the brand's exclusive barista qualification certificate and have the opportunity to be promoted or get a better position within the company.

4. Online education platform

With the development of Internet technology, more and more online education platforms have begun to provide coffee-related training courses and can issue barista qualification certificates of corresponding levels. Through online learning, you can flexibly learn relevant knowledge and skills according to your own schedule and take online exams to obtain qualification certificates. Although this method may lack opportunities for practical operation, it is a good choice for some people who have limited time or are geographically far away.

Summarize

No matter which method you choose to obtain a barista qualification, it will take a certain amount of effort and time. In addition to attending training courses and taking exams, you must continue to learn, practice and improve your coffee knowledge and skills. Only by constantly pursuing progress and improving yourself can you become a truly qualified barista.
